How Our Sink Overflow Water Removal Process Works
Our process is designed to be efficient, effective, and stress-free for you. We’ll work with you every step of the way to ensure your property is restored to its original condition. Our process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
We’ll assess the damage, identify the source of the leak, and contain the water to prevent further spread.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ract standing water and prevent further damage.
Step 2: Water Removal
We’ll use powerful pumps and vacuums to remove standing water from your property. Our equipment can handle up to 2 inches of standing water, and we’ll work to remove it as quickly and efficiently as possible.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ry out your property and prevent further moisture buildup. This step is crucial in preventing mold and bacteria growth.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We’ll thoroughly cl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ining bacteria, mold, and mildew. Our technicians will use eco-friendly cleaning products to ensure your property is safe and healthy.
Step 5: Restoration and Repairs
We’ll work with you to restore your property to its original condition. This may involve repairs, replacement of damaged materials, and refinishing of surfaces.

Q: What causes sink overflows?
A: Sink overflows can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ogged drains, faulty plumbing, and improper water usage. Our team can help you identify the source of the problem and provide solutions to prevent future occurrences.
Q: Can I prevent sink overflows?
A: Yes, you can prevent sink overflows by regularly maintaining your plumbing, checking for leaks, and using a drain screen. Our team can provide you with tips and recommendations to prevent sink overflows and ensure a safe and healthy environment.
